Chapter 4 : Series Circuit

Circuit configuration

Components in circuits can be connected in three ways

1. Series

2. Parallel

3. Series Parallel Combination

In this lecture we are interested in series circuits

Series Circuit

Although series circuit can be understood in many definition , but as far as my experience is concerned following definition remained best

Two components are said to be in series if they share one single terminal .

For the following Circuit find the Total current

Rt=R1+R2+R3

Rt= 2K+1K+3K=6000Ω

It= 4 mA

For the Above Circuit , find the voltage disappeared by each resistor

As the circuit is in series so the same current will pass through each element

V1= 4mA*2K=8V

V2= 4mA*1K=4V

V3= 4mA*3K=12V
